Harris&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/i&gt;'s "deliberate indifference" standard as being an "oxymoron," I think the authors have stumbled upon a too-narrow definition.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;What is it with people and "deliberate"?&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-113233948738736246?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/113233948738736246/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=113233948738736246'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/113233948738736246'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/113233948738736246'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/11/with-all-deliberate-speed.html' title='With all deliberate speed.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-113216338176413629</id><published>2005-11-16T09:07:00.000-08:00</published><updated>2005-11-16T09:49:41.830-08:00</updated><title type='text'>Negotiable pollution credits.</title><content type='html'>There are some industries that produce certain undesirable byproducts (say, Chemical X) as part of their operations.  For some of those industries (say, Industry A), creating Chemical X is economically necessary.  If the U.S. forces Industry A to reduce its Chemical X output by 5%, Industry A's costs will rise by 5%.  If the U.S. forces Industry A to reduce its Chemical X output by 20%, Industry A's costs will rise by 50%.  And if Chemical X is reduced by 50%, Industry A will cease to exist in the U.S.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;For other industries (say, Industry B), producing Chemical X is only economically valuable.  So if the U.S. forces Industry B to reduce its Chemical X output by 5%, its costs will rise by 1%.  If Industry B is forced to reduce its Chemical X output by 20%, its costs will rise by 5%.  And if Chemical X is reduced by 50%, Industry B's costs will rise by 20%.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Under an old regulatory structure, someone would propose a 20% reduction in Chemical X.  Industry A would fight it, pointing out that if such a regulation were enforced, Industry A would have to double its prices, hurting consumers, and eventually leading to the downfall of Industry A in the U.S.  Industry A would likely win that argument, either completely negating any regulation, or placing it closer to a 5% reduction.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Under the negotiable pollution credit regime, you can get your overall reduction in Chemical X at something approaching the 20% level.  Why?  Let's say both Industry A and Industry B currently produce 1,000,000 tons of Chemical X every year.  Now they're given 800,000 "credits," each of which is permission from the government to create one ton of Chemical X, after which the fines start coming (and let's say that each uncredited ton of Chemical X is going to equal about 1% of Industry A's current costs).&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;If the "credits" were nonnegotiable, this isn't very different from the old system.  Industry B would almost certainly make the modifications to its processes (increasing its costs by 5%) and use all 800,000 credits.  Industry A may make a few modifications, reducing its Chemical X output by 5% (also increasing its costs by 5%), use all 800,000 credits, then hope it doesn't get caught when it creates 150,000 uncredited tons of Chemical X, because a 150000% increase in costs is likely no different than going out of business.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Now watch what happens when the "credits" become negotiable.  Industry B makes modifications, increasing its costs by 20%, to reduce its Chemical X output to 500,000 tons per year.  It takes the other 300,000 credits and sells them to other industries.  Industry A would purchase 150,000 credits from Industry B at a price less than 45% of its costs (because if more, Industry A would simply make its own modifications), but more than 15% of Industry B's costs. But laziness and violence don't mix.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-112078534939508554?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/112078534939508554/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=112078534939508554'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112078534939508554'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112078534939508554'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/07/london-calling.html' title='London calling.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-112066917780381691</id><published>2005-07-06T09:55: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-07-06T10:00:42.353-07:00</updated><title type='text'>The Sun.</title><content type='html'>&lt;a href="http://www.dieselsweeties.com/archive.php?s=1263"&gt;The sun is just a nuclear weapon that hasn't finished killing us yet.&lt;/a&gt;  &lt;a href="http://www.amazon.com/exec/obidos/tg/detail/-/B000005ITU/ref=pd_sxp_f/104-6476403-0863916?v=glance&amp;s=music"&gt;The sun is a mass of incandescent gas.&lt;/a&gt;&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-112066917780381691?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/112066917780381691/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=112066917780381691'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112066917780381691'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112066917780381691'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/07/sun.html' title='The Sun.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-112061131599222423</id><published>2005-07-05T17:50: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-07-05T17:55:15.996-07:00</updated><title type='text'>New story.</title><content type='html'>&lt;a href="http://www.yodellingllama.com/news/outkast.html"&gt;Law Professor Alfred Yankovic Pens Outkast Parody&lt;/a&gt;.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-112061131599222423?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/112061131599222423/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=112061131599222423'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112061131599222423'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112061131599222423'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/07/new-story.html' title='New story.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-112015250097977558</id><published>2005-06-30T10:22: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-09-12T13:28:04.443-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Tort reform.</title><content type='html'>The problem with the British system--whereby the losing party pays the attorneys' fees of both parties--is that it discourages plaintiffs with fairly solid claims that happen to be a bit light in terms of damage awards.  Which has the effect of denying access to the courts for the impoverished in many circumstances.  Which is bad, methinks.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So what's the solution?  The status quo arguably does not sufficiently discourage frivolous claims.  So how about a compromise: what if we adopt a system where a losing plaintiff must pay his own legal bills and the legal bills of the defendants, but capped at the amount he pays to his own attorneys.  So if a plaintiff pays his own attorneys $3000, the defendant pays his attorney $8000, the losing plaintiff ends up paying $6000 and the winning defendant pays $5000.  It prevents monstrous defense bills from excessively impacting little-guy plaintiffs, but at the same time does discourage taking wild chances by initiating lawsuits.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-112015250097977558?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/112015250097977558/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=112015250097977558'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112015250097977558'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/112015250097977558'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/06/tort-reform.html' title='Tort reform.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-112014469179995297</id><published>2005-06-30T07:54: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-06-30T08:18:13.783-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Bush, Iraq, and 9/11.</title><content type='html'>I think I've figured it out. Wow.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-111678715648784639?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/111678715648784639/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=111678715648784639'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/111678715648784639'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/111678715648784639'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/05/monkey-throw-feces.html' title='Monkey Throw Feces.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-111678321003704112</id><published>2005-05-22T10:15: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-05-22T10:37:10.656-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Filibuster.</title><content type='html'>In my Business Associations class (often called, by many schools, "Corporations"; as LLPs, LLCs, and other registered organizations found their genesis so recently that there has yet to be developed much interesting caselaw) we studied a case involving a corporation created by three families.  Family #1 had a 40% stake; family #2 had a 40% stake; and family #3 had a 20% stake.  The corporation employed a number of individuals from each family; family #1, especially, saw the corporation as a guaranteed place of employment.  To that end, family #1 insisted that a clause appear in the articles of incorporation requiring at 2/3 majority by the board of directors in order to fire an employee who was a member of any of the three families.  [Note: the articles also provided that the proportional representation of the stock of the families be reflected in the proportions of the directors; so family #1 and #2 each had 4 directors and family #3 had 2.]  Which meant that if a member of family #2 was fucking up royally, he could be fired only if one of the four directors from family #2 so found.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Or did it?  The problem was that as a default, articles of incorporation can be amended with a simple majority by the board.  So instead of needing 7 votes (2/3+) to oust someone, one only needs the 6 votes (1/2+) to change the articles to require a mere simple majority, then 6 votes to oust.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;What's the lesson here?  Have someone who knows what she's doing write your articles of incorporation.  Also, make sure that your founding document does not permit procedural end-runs.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;The Senate would have been better had it learned this lesson.  The current debate over the filibuster is this:&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;1) The Senate rules allow an individual to hold up a vote indefinitely, but he can be prevented from doing so with a 60% supermajority.&lt;br /&gt;2) The Senate rules allow changing of the Senate rules with a 50% majority.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So what the Republicans can do is change the filibuster rule out of existence.  If someone who had known what she was doing had written the Senate rules to be a coherent whole, one would need a 60% supermajority to change the filibuster rules. And while perhaps a solid backing in biology, or even science generally, is not necessarily found in law students, they do tend to be at least modestly educated.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;So, let me see if I can put this in terms lawyers can understand.  A "theory," as the term is used in science, is not synonymous with "speculation" or "conjecture."  Rather, a "theory" is well-supported by empirical evidence, fits with prior theories, and is the best (usually simplest) explanation that fits with the evidence.  Talk of a theory being "unproven" is misleading.  Theories, because they are only models to account for the observed evidence, cannot be proven.  At least not in the "beyond all doubt" sense that scientists employ.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Lawyers also talk about "proof."  But we mean "proven &lt;a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Beyond_a_reasonable_doubt#Beyond_a_reasonable_doubt"&gt;beyond reasonable doubt&lt;/a&gt;," "proven by &lt;a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Clear_and_convincing_evidence"&gt;clear and convincing evidence&lt;/a&gt;," or "proven by a &lt;a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Preponderance_of_the_evidence"&gt;preponderance of the evidence&lt;/a&gt;."  All of which are substantially less rigorous standards than science demands.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Perhaps the clearest (if not most accurate) way to put this is to say that a scientific &lt;a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hypothesis"&gt;hypothesis&lt;/a&gt; must satisfy a preponderance standard.  And a theory must satisfy a reasonable doubt standard.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Just remember that to be called a "theory" there can be no conclusive contrary evidence, there must be quite a bit of conclusive supporting evidence, and the model must be the best explanation out there.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;And evolution is a theory in this sense.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-111618495678900719?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/111618495678900719/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=111618495678900719' title='2 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/111618495678900719'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/111618495678900719'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/05/evolution-and-theory.html' title='Evolution and theory.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>2</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-111540374791265598</id><published>2005-05-06T11:21: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-05-06T11:22:27.916-07:00</updated><title type='text'>New story.</title><content type='html'>&lt;a href="http://www.yodellingllama.com/news/benfolds.html"&gt;Ben Folds Five Times&lt;/a&gt;.&lt;div class="blogger-post-footer"&gt;&lt;img width='1' height='1' src='https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/tracker/7735831-111540374791265598?l=yodellingllama.blogspot.com' alt='' /&gt;&lt;/div&gt;</content><link rel='replies'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/feeds/111540374791265598/comments/default' title='Post Comments'/><link rel='replies' type='text/html' href='http://www.blogger.com/comment.g?blogID=7735831&amp;postID=111540374791265598' title='0 Comments'/><link rel='edit'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/111540374791265598'/><link rel='self' type='application/atom+xml' href='http://www.blogger.com/feeds/7735831/posts/default/111540374791265598'/><link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://yodellingllama.blogspot.com/2005/05/new-story.html' title='New story.'/><author><name>Chris</name><uri>http://www.blogger.com/profile/11074963639661799222</uri><email>noreply@blogger.com</email><gd:image rel='http://schemas.google.com/g/2005#thumbnail' width='32' height='32' src='http://yodellingllama.com/images/self.JPG'/></author><thr:total>0</thr:total></entry><entry><id>tag:blogger.com,1999:blog-7735831.post-111516783616298862</id><published>2005-05-03T17:42:00.000-07:00</published><updated>2005-05-03T17:55:21.103-07:00</updated><title type='text'>Monkey Throw Feces on Myspace.</title><content type='html'>I fell into the &lt;a href="http://myspace.com/yllama"&gt;Myspace&lt;/a&gt; trap last Fall.
